The mission of the Children's Counseling Center is to provide emotional and mental health services to children and their families regardless of their ability to pay.

What is the Children's Counseling Center

The Children's Counseling Center is a 501(c)(3) non-profit organization established in 1998 by Jess and Linda McEntee.  The facility is located off HWY 80 in Princeton at 225 Mahaffey Rd.  It is the only facility within a 30-mile radius where children and the families can come for emotional health need, as well as fun activities.

Voted in 1998 by the Shreveport Times as one who makes a difference in the community, Jess McEntee, LPC, specializes in ADHD, mood, and behavioral disorders.  His counseling assists clients develop the life skills of elf-control, problem-solving, and communication.  His focus in on early intervention and prevention.  During the process of building a child's emotional strength, there are programs and activities which provide fun.

One of the fun-while-learning programs is Camp FROG which runs during the summer.  Other special fun FROG Saturdays run during the year.  A recent fun-while-learning activity was painting a rain forest mural on a 35 Foot wall at the Center.  A spring "Youthful Art Expressions Exhibit" is currently in the planning stages.  Other social activities include special get-togethers around holidays.

The availability of programs depends on the availability of funds.  Donations are crucial for the operation of the Center.  There is a high-percentage of families in the area earning less than $25,000 and who do not qualify for medical assistance.  About 49.5% of those listed as caregivers are grandparents.  Financial Assistance is, therefore crucial so that the Center can provide services to those in our community.
